Content//Discipline Knowledge

1. Apply antecedent knowledge in assessing psychosocial, developmental, cultural, and spiritual adaptive dimensions that impact individuals, families and communities as client who are experiencing potential and actual environmental stressors.

2. Apply the nursing process to assist the individuals, families and communities as client in adapting to potential and actual environmental stressors in health promotion, maintenance, restoration, rehabilitation and/or assist the client to face death with dignity.

3. Apply research findings from nursing and related disciplines applicable to individuals, families, and communities as client.

The School of Nursing will use a senior-year comprehensive (EXIT) examination to assess content knowledge in the senor year capstone course.

Who Collects:  Director of Undergraduate Program

Who Analyzes: Coordinator of Evaluation

When:  Enrolled in capstone course

Critical Thinking

1. Synthesize scientific knowledge from nursing and related disciplines in the provision of care to clients within the health-illness continuum throughout the life span.

2. Analyze nursing theories and theories/concepts from other disciplines as a base for nursing practice.

3. Analyze research findings from nursing and related disciplines applicable to individuals, families, and communities as client.

The School of Nursing will use scoring rubrics to assess oral and written communication skills in the senior-year capstone course.

Who Collects: Faculty members of capstone courses (Community and Leadership Practicum)

Who Analyzes: Coordinator of Evaluation

When: Enrolled in capstone course
